"Top Site for Scanning Files and Domains for Viruses"
I've been using this site for quite a while now, and it's truly one of the top places to check downloaded files for malware, pulling results from over 70 antivirus tools. Plus, it can show how a file behaves by listing all the files it generates, the domains it contacts, the process tree, and user feedback can help figure out if the file is really harmful or just a false alarm. It can also check if a website is spreading malware by providing scan results from a wide array of antivirus programs. This site has really helped me stay safe while browsing.

"This site is the real deal for scanning"
This site is the real deal for scanning. It employs around 70 different engines to analyze a file. Some folks claim it’s a bogus scan because it flagged a couple of items, but that’s what’s known as a 'false positive.' This often happens with game developers and such. I’ve been testing a bunch of files using a Virtual Machine (VM). Pro tip: If you’re planning to run viruses, definitely use a VM instead of your main machine.
